The Impact of Digital Technology on Society
Digital technology has revolutionised the way we live, work, and communicate. From smartphones to social media platforms, the digital age has brought about significant changes in every aspect of our lives.
Communication and Connectivity
One of the most noticeable impacts of digital technology is the way it has transformed communication. With the rise of social media and messaging apps, people can now connect with others instantly, regardless of geographical boundaries. This level of connectivity has made the world a smaller place, enabling us to share ideas and information at an unprecedented speed.
Education and Learning
Digital technology has also revolutionised education. Online learning platforms have made education more accessible to people around the world. Students can now access resources and courses from top institutions without having to be physically present in a classroom. This has democratised education and opened up new opportunities for lifelong learning.
Work and Productivity
In the workplace, digital technology has streamlined processes and improved efficiency. From cloud computing to project management tools, employees now have access to a wide range of digital tools that help them collaborate and communicate more effectively. Remote working has also become more common, allowing people to work from anywhere in the world.
Social Impact
However, digital technology is not without its challenges. Issues such as data privacy, cybersecurity threats, and digital divide have emerged as significant concerns. As we become increasingly reliant on digital technologies, it is important to address these issues and ensure that everyone can benefit from the opportunities that technology offers.
Conclusion
The impact of digital technology on society is profound and far-reaching. While it has brought about many positive changes, it also poses challenges that need to be addressed. By understanding these impacts and working towards responsible use of technology, we can harness its potential for the betterment of society.
